Nothing seems to be going right this week for Bollywood’s best friends, Salman Khan and Sanjay Dutt. While Salman was pronounced guilty in blackbuck poaching case of 1998 and was given a 5-year jail term, Sanjay Dutt had a brush off with his past during an interview.

Sanjay Dutt who made a fresh start in the Indian film industry with Bhoomi in 2017 after coming clean from serving his jail term, he was reportedly approached to do Abhishek Varman’s next. He was roped in to play the male lead opposite Madhuri Dixit. However, the actor reportedly opted out of the project because of her.

Sanjay and Madhuri were rumoured to be in a relationship, way back in the 90s but it ended as soon as Dutt was arrested in 1993 Bombay blasts. Madhuri started keeping her distance and it all ended for them soon.

During a cricket event yesterday, when a reporter asked Dutt about him doing Varman's film with Madhuri, he got upset and just walked away.

On the work front, Sanjay recently finished the shooting of Saheb Biwi Aur Gangster 3 and is now working on the film Torbaaz. Madhuri, on the other hand, will soon start filming Total Dhamaal with Anil Kapoor and Ajay Devgn.
